Search by job, company or skills

  • Posted 2 days ago
  • Be among the first 10 applicants
Early Applicant

Job Description

About the Company: Aptroid Consulting (India) Pvt Ltd (Division of Zeta Global Product Development Company): Aptroid Consulting (India) Pvt Ltd is a Web Development company focused on helping marketers transforms the customer experience increasing engagement and driving revenue, customer data to inform and drive it in every interaction in real time and with each individual behavior possibly. In today's consumer market, Aptroid marketers provide more sources than any other vendor allowing them to capture customer behavior to make them easily the most unique in the level of leverage behaviors that helps to automate the mutual giving an almost unlimited number of choices in advertising - the company has the best-in-breed technology solutions for marketers is committed to allow synchronization. Email and marketing automation with strong roots, Aptroid provides advertising and more engaging experiences for customers, which has evolved to provide efficient processes for business. A multi-channel customer behavior and leverage automation to capture the strong foundation of the e-mail exchange rates with most appropriate tools and techniques to drive customer communication and expanded its focus. Easily the most unique marketing company that can automate interactions built on top of a strong base with the best features of email marketing and marketing automation. Aptroid provides marketing programs for some of the world's leading proprietary trading assets and capabilities of the forces in end of the end of the company's portfolio. Expertise encompassing all digital marketing channels - email, display, social, search and mobile. Stay in touch with us for more updates.

About the Role: We're looking for Full Stack Engineers with a backend focus who can help scale this mission-critical system. This is a complex, high-impact engineering role that goes far beyond CRUD apps you'll work with recommendation engines, data pipelines, and distributed systems deeply integrated into our ad infrastructure.

Responsibilities:

  • Build and maintain distributed backend services in Scala, leveraging ZIO, Akka, and functional programming for real-time personalization and recommendations
  • Design and manage streaming pipelines using Akka Streams or ZIO Streams
  • Work with large-scale Postgres datasets and multi-system data pipelines involving SQS, SNS, and Kinesis
  • Partner with data scientists and product engineers to integrate recommendation logic into ad serving systems
  • Occasionally contribute to our Angular front end and Lua-based ad server logic
  • Deliver production-grade code with strong attention to scalability, observability, and maintainability

Qualifications:

Must-Have Experience

  • Production-grade backend development in Scala, with deep understanding of functional programming principles (ZIO, Cats, etc.)
  • Experience with distributed systems, asynchronous processing, and streaming architectures
  • Proficiency in PostgreSQL and working with large-scale structured data
  • Hands-on experience with message queueing and event streaming systems like SQS, SNS, or Kinesis
  • Strong reasoning about user behavior, recommendation algorithms, and lifecycle event tracking
  • Exposure to PLAY framework

Nice to Have

  • Familiarity with the AWS ecosystem and Infrastructure-as-Code tools (Terraform, CDK, etc.)
  • Experience with Angular and/or Lua
  • Prior work in ad tech, real-time bidding systems, or recommendation engines

More Info

Job Type:
Industry:
Employment Type:

Job ID: 137183055

Similar Jobs